Aeroflex has integrated National Instruments' NI TestStand development system into its high-performance synthetic microwave test systems.
Aeroflex has integrated National Instruments' NI TestStand development system into its high-performance synthetic microwave test systems NI TestStand is a test management environment that provides a standard test sequencing capability for a variety of test applications, enabling Aeroflex customers to develop their own test sequences using an industry standard platform

It is now available as an option for the Aeroflex TRM 1000C and the STI 1000C synthetic broadband microwave test systems.
The TRM synthetic test system is used for testing of high-performance broadband microwave components, subsystems and transmit/receive (TR) modules used in applications such as basestations, phased-array radar, communications systems and electronic warfare.
The STI system is the most advanced system available for testing of satellite payloads.
